SY89540U
Precision Low Jitter 4x4 LVDS Crosspoint
Switch with Internal Termination
General Description
The SY89540U is a low-jitter, low skew, high-speed
4x4 crosspoint switch optimized for precision telecom
and enterprise server/storage distribution applications.
The SY89540U guarantees data-rates up to 3.2Gbps
over temperature and voltage.
The SY89540U differential input includes Micrel’s
unique, 3-pin input termination architecture that
directly interfaces to any differential signal (AC or DC-
coupled) as small as 100mV (200mV
pp
) without any
level shifting or termination resistor networks in the
signal path. The LVDS compatible outputs maintain
extremely fast rise/fall times guaranteed to be less
than 120ps.
The SY89540U features a patent-pending isolation
design that significantly improves on channel-to-
channel crosstalk performance.
The SY89540U operates from a 2.5V ±5% supply and
is guaranteed over the full industrial temperature range
(–40°C to +85°C). The SY89540U is part of Micrel’s
®
high-speed, Precision Edge product line.

Features
• Provides crosspoint switching between any input
pairs to any output pair
• Patent pending, channel-to-channel isolation design
provides superior crosstalk performance
• Guaranteed AC performance over temperature and
voltage:
• DC-to-3.2Gbps throughput
– <480ps propagation delay
– <120ps rise/fall time
– <30ps output-to-output skew
• Ultra-low jitter design:
– 95fs RMS phase jitter (Typ)
– 0.7ps
RMS
crosstalk induced jitter
• Patent pending 50Ω input termination, extended
CMVR, and VT pin accepts DC- and AC-coupled
differential inputs
• 350mV LVDS output swing
• Power supply 2.5V ±5%
• –40°C to +85°C temperature range
• Available in 44-pin (7mm x 7mm) QFN package
• Pb-Free Green package
Typical Performance
Applications
• All SONET/SDH channel select applications
• All Fibre Channel multi-channel select applications
• All Gigabit Ethernet multi-channel select
applications
